What Does U0502 Mean?
Door Control Module C (typically left rear door) is transmitting invalid or corrupted data over the vehicle network. Communication exists but the data values are outside normal parameters or contain errors.
Common Causes
35%
Defective door control module C with internal component failure
25%
Connector corrosion or terminal damage at rear door module connection
20%
Damaged CAN bus wiring in rear door or body harness
12%
Voltage drop or poor ground connection to rear door module
8%
Module configuration error or firmware incompatibility
Diagnostic Steps
1
Step 1: Test voltage supply and ground integrity at door control module C connector (should have stable 12V and <0.5V ground)
2
Step 2: Inspect rear door harness and connector for damage from repeated door movement or water leaks
3
Step 3: Use scan tool to monitor real-time data from Module C for erratic sensor readings or communication dropouts
4
Step 4: Verify CAN bus signal quality with oscilloscope if available; check for noise or improper voltage levels
5
Step 5: Attempt module reset/reprogramming; replace door control module C if invalid data continues after wiring verification

Left rear door locks, windows, or child safety features may not function properly. Vehicle remains safe to operate but rear passenger convenience and security are affected.
